Loading... Please wait...The TK40 is the latest installment in the TK-Series and is the first Fenix to use Cree's MC-E quad-die, very powerful LED. Powered by eight AA batteries and boasting 630 lumens of output, the TK-40 is the ultimate portable, long-range illumination tool for the backpacker, explorer, and flashlight lover.
The TK40 is the world's brightest, AA-powered flashlight. Its optimized reflector enables it to throw a wall of light for over 300 meters. All of this luminosity is sealed tight in a waterproof, durable, and strong aluminum body that measures in at just 8.2 in long.
The TK40 has two different modes of output, each with four different levels - a total of eight different outputs as well as intelligent circuitry that will memorize your last-used primary mode.

Operation:
Press the tailcap button to turn on light. Turn the bezel to select mode. Fully-tighten bezel for Turbo Mode and loosen bezel for General Mode. Soft-press the tailcap button to change the output level of the selected mode.
